Title: Friendship is not a size
Author: Peter Alex Length: 35 Pages Age Range: 2-8 Years old Synopsis: Danny and Sammy the improbable friends. Danny is a good dinosaur who lives in a cave. He has a very good friend who is an owl but he would love to have more friends. Sammy, a small squirrel, at first is afraid of him but he will learn that the fact of being big is not equal to be bad. After knowing each other they will become inseparable. It´s a lesson on preconception to someone who is diferent from us. |

Mama Bob's Review:
So, this book was super cute. All about not judging a book by its cover, in a really sweet and fun way! The only issue I had with it is that it's not properly edited. My son was reading it, and I thought he skipped over a couple of words, but when I looked, they were just missing. Incorrect punctuation was in there, too. But, other than that, it was a great story with a great message, and my little one (and the two bigger ones) really enjoyed it!
